You are not logged in.

#1 2024-08-16 14:33:16

shafin
Member
Registered: 2024-08-16
Posts: 3

Nautilus crashes on opening image properties on Xorg

Although on wayland it works fine but on xorg session if i try to open any image properties it crashes nautilus without any popup.
I tried to open nautilus from terminal to debug whats causing the issue but it says Segmentation fault and restarts the prompt after opening a nautilus window.
Any workaround to fix this issue?

Offline

#2 2024-08-16 14:55:57

seth
Member
From: Won't reply 2 private help req
Registered: 2012-09-03
Posts: 75,826

Online

#3 2024-08-16 16:55:48

shafin
Member
Registered: 2024-08-16
Posts: 3

Re: Nautilus crashes on opening image properties on Xorg

i got this output from the coredump

$ coredumpctl info 103617

          
           PID: 103617 (nautilus)
           UID: 1000 (shafin)
           GID: 1000 (shafin)
        Signal: 11 (SEGV)
     Timestamp: Fri 2024-08-16 22:48:56 +06 (4min 1s ago)
  Command Line: nautilus
    Executable: /usr/bin/nautilus
 Control Group: /user.slice/user-1000.slice/user@1000.service/app.slice/kitty-103324-0.scope
          Unit: user@1000.service
     User Unit: kitty-103324-0.scope
         Slice: user-1000.slice
     Owner UID: 1000 (shafin)
       Boot ID: 8558b3ca55d04a8a9d7ddf25d5c83507
    Machine ID: eb877d72c23f430280ba7ed5369d65fa
      Hostname: archlinux
       Storage: /var/lib/systemd/coredump/core.nautilus.1000.8558b3ca55d04a8a9d7ddf25d5c83507.103617.1723826936000000.zst (present)
  Size on Disk: 10.8M
       Message: Process 103617 (nautilus) of user 1000 dumped core.
                
                Stack trace of thread 103617:
                #0  0x000070dd86cfc985 n/a (libc.so.6 + 0x170985)
                #1  0x000070dd807a4ee2 gexiv2_metadata_is_xmp_tag (libgexiv2.so.2 + 0x12ee2)
                #2  0x000070dd807a4fe5 gexiv2_metadata_try_has_tag (libgexiv2.so.2 + 0x12fe5)
                #3  0x000070dd8240b53d n/a (libnautilus-image-properties.so + 0x253d)
                #4  0x000070dd8240ba07 n/a (libnautilus-image-properties.so + 0x2a07)
                #5  0x000070dd8240bf98 n/a (libnautilus-image-properties.so + 0x2f98)
                #6  0x000070dd87171e58 n/a (libgio-2.0.so.0 + 0x71e58)
                #7  0x000070dd871a61ac n/a (libgio-2.0.so.0 + 0xa61ac)
                #8  0x000070dd871a61f5 n/a (libgio-2.0.so.0 + 0xa61f5)
                #9  0x000070dd88094ab9 n/a (libglib-2.0.so.0 + 0x5cab9)
                #10 0x000070dd880f69e7 n/a (libglib-2.0.so.0 + 0xbe9e7)
                #11 0x000070dd88093fc5 g_main_context_iteration (libglib-2.0.so.0 + 0x5bfc5)
                #12 0x000070dd871ddc66 g_application_run (libgio-2.0.so.0 + 0xddc66)
                #13 0x00005c5a408fec58 n/a (nautilus + 0x28c58)
                #14 0x000070dd86bb1e08 n/a (libc.so.6 + 0x25e08)
                #15 0x000070dd86bb1ecc __libc_start_main (libc.so.6 + 0x25ecc)
                #16 0x00005c5a408fecd5 n/a (nautilus + 0x28cd5)
                
                Stack trace of thread 103620:
                #0  0x000070dd86c9763d __poll (libc.so.6 + 0x10b63d)
                #1  0x000070dd880f692d n/a (libglib-2.0.so.0 + 0xbe92d)
                #2  0x000070dd880957b7 g_main_loop_run (libglib-2.0.so.0 + 0x5d7b7)
                #3  0x000070dd87212574 n/a (libgio-2.0.so.0 + 0x112574)
                #4  0x000070dd880c4266 n/a (libglib-2.0.so.0 + 0x8c266)
                #5  0x000070dd86c2039d n/a (libc.so.6 + 0x9439d)
                #6  0x000070dd86ca549c n/a (libc.so.6 + 0x11949c)
                
                Stack trace of thread 103627:
                #0  0x000070dd86ca31fd syscall (libc.so.6 + 0x1171fd)
                #1  0x000070dd880efa10 g_cond_wait (libglib-2.0.so.0 + 0xb7a10)
                #2  0x000070dd8805d90c n/a (libglib-2.0.so.0 + 0x2590c)
                #3  0x000070dd8805d97d g_async_queue_pop (libglib-2.0.so.0 + 0x2597d)
                #4  0x000070dd865ea5fc n/a (libpangoft2-1.0.so.0 + 0xc5fc)
                #5  0x000070dd880c4266 n/a (libglib-2.0.so.0 + 0x8c266)
                #6  0x000070dd86c2039d n/a (libc.so.6 + 0x9439d)
                #7  0x000070dd86ca549c n/a (libc.so.6 + 0x11949c)
                
                Stack trace of thread 103618:
                #0  0x000070dd86ca31fd syscall (libc.so.6 + 0x1171fd)
                #1  0x000070dd880efa10 g_cond_wait (libglib-2.0.so.0 + 0xb7a10)
                #2  0x000070dd8805d90c n/a (libglib-2.0.so.0 + 0x2590c)
                #3  0x000070dd880c96b7 n/a (libglib-2.0.so.0 + 0x916b7)
                #4  0x000070dd880c4266 n/a (libglib-2.0.so.0 + 0x8c266)
                #5  0x000070dd86c2039d n/a (libc.so.6 + 0x9439d)
                #6  0x000070dd86ca549c n/a (libc.so.6 + 0x11949c)
                
                Stack trace of thread 103630:
                #0  0x000070dd86c1ca19 n/a (libc.so.6 + 0x90a19)
                #1  0x000070dd86c1f479 pthread_cond_wait (libc.so.6 + 0x93479)
                #2  0x000070dd6d2a3eee n/a (iris_dri.so + 0xa3eee)
                #3  0x000070dd6d280ecc n/a (iris_dri.so + 0x80ecc)
                #4  0x000070dd6d2a3e1d n/a (iris_dri.so + 0xa3e1d)
                #5  0x000070dd86c2039d n/a (libc.so.6 + 0x9439d)
                #6  0x000070dd86ca549c n/a (libc.so.6 + 0x11949c)
                
                Stack trace of thread 103637:
                #0  0x000070dd86c1ca19 n/a (libc.so.6 + 0x90a19)
                #1  0x000070dd86c1f479 pthread_cond_wait (libc.so.6 + 0x93479)
                #2  0x000070dd6d2a3eee n/a (iris_dri.so + 0xa3eee)
                #3  0x000070dd6d280ecc n/a (iris_dri.so + 0x80ecc)
                #4  0x000070dd6d2a3e1d n/a (iris_dri.so + 0xa3e1d)
                #5  0x000070dd86c2039d n/a (libc.so.6 + 0x9439d)
                #6  0x000070dd86ca549c n/a (libc.so.6 + 0x11949c)
                
                Stack trace of thread 103638:
                #0  0x000070dd86c1ca19 n/a (libc.so.6 + 0x90a19)
                #1  0x000070dd86c1f479 pthread_cond_wait (libc.so.6 + 0x93479)
                #2  0x000070dd6d2a3eee n/a (iris_dri.so + 0xa3eee)
                #3  0x000070dd6d280ecc n/a (iris_dri.so + 0x80ecc)
                #4  0x000070dd6d2a3e1d n/a (iris_dri.so + 0xa3e1d)
                #5  0x000070dd86c2039d n/a (libc.so.6 + 0x9439d)
                #6  0x000070dd86ca549c n/a (libc.so.6 + 0x11949c)
                
                Stack trace of thread 103789:
                #0  0x000070dd86ca31fd syscall (libc.so.6 + 0x1171fd)
                #1  0x000070dd880f0367 g_cond_wait_until (libglib-2.0.so.0 + 0xb8367)
                #2  0x000070dd8805d8d5 n/a (libglib-2.0.so.0 + 0x258d5)
                #3  0x000070dd880ca27b n/a (libglib-2.0.so.0 + 0x9227b)
                #4  0x000070dd880c4266 n/a (libglib-2.0.so.0 + 0x8c266)
                #5  0x000070dd86c2039d n/a (libc.so.6 + 0x9439d)
                #6  0x000070dd86ca549c n/a (libc.so.6 + 0x11949c)
                
                Stack trace of thread 103740:
                #0  0x000070dd86c1ca19 n/a (libc.so.6 + 0x90a19)
                #1  0x000070dd86c1f479 pthread_cond_wait (libc.so.6 + 0x93479)
                #2  0x000070dd6d2a3eee n/a (iris_dri.so + 0xa3eee)
                #3  0x000070dd6d280ecc n/a (iris_dri.so + 0x80ecc)
                #4  0x000070dd6d2a3e1d n/a (iris_dri.so + 0xa3e1d)
                #5  0x000070dd86c2039d n/a (libc.so.6 + 0x9439d)
                #6  0x000070dd86ca549c n/a (libc.so.6 + 0x11949c)
                
                Stack trace of thread 103739:
                #0  0x000070dd86c1ca19 n/a (libc.so.6 + 0x90a19)
                #1  0x000070dd86c1f479 pthread_cond_wait (libc.so.6 + 0x93479)
                #2  0x000070dd6d2a3eee n/a (iris_dri.so + 0xa3eee)
                #3  0x000070dd6d280ecc n/a (iris_dri.so + 0x80ecc)
                #4  0x000070dd6d2a3e1d n/a (iris_dri.so + 0xa3e1d)
                #5  0x000070dd86c2039d n/a (libc.so.6 + 0x9439d)
                #6  0x000070dd86ca549c n/a (libc.so.6 + 0x11949c)
                
                Stack trace of thread 103732:
                #0  0x000070dd86ca31fd syscall (libc.so.6 + 0x1171fd)
                #1  0x000070dd880f0367 g_cond_wait_until (libglib-2.0.so.0 + 0xb8367)
                #2  0x000070dd8805d8d5 n/a (libglib-2.0.so.0 + 0x258d5)
                #3  0x000070dd880ca27b n/a (libglib-2.0.so.0 + 0x9227b)
                #4  0x000070dd880c4266 n/a (libglib-2.0.so.0 + 0x8c266)
                #5  0x000070dd86c2039d n/a (libc.so.6 + 0x9439d)
                #6  0x000070dd86ca549c n/a (libc.so.6 + 0x11949c)
                
                Stack trace of thread 103790:
                #0  0x000070dd86ca31fd syscall (libc.so.6 + 0x1171fd)
                #1  0x000070dd880f0367 g_cond_wait_until (libglib-2.0.so.0 + 0xb8367)
                #2  0x000070dd8805d8d5 n/a (libglib-2.0.so.0 + 0x258d5)
                #3  0x000070dd880ca27b n/a (libglib-2.0.so.0 + 0x9227b)
                #4  0x000070dd880c4266 n/a (libglib-2.0.so.0 + 0x8c266)
                #5  0x000070dd86c2039d n/a (libc.so.6 + 0x9439d)
                #6  0x000070dd86ca549c n/a (libc.so.6 + 0x11949c)
                
                Stack trace of thread 103791:
                #0  0x000070dd86c1ca19 n/a (libc.so.6 + 0x90a19)
                #1  0x000070dd86c1f479 pthread_cond_wait (libc.so.6 + 0x93479)
                #2  0x000070dd6d2a3eee n/a (iris_dri.so + 0xa3eee)
                #3  0x000070dd6d280ecc n/a (iris_dri.so + 0x80ecc)
                #4  0x000070dd6d2a3e1d n/a (iris_dri.so + 0xa3e1d)
                #5  0x000070dd86c2039d n/a (libc.so.6 + 0x9439d)
                #6  0x000070dd86ca549c n/a (libc.so.6 + 0x11949c)
                
                Stack trace of thread 103792:
                #0  0x000070dd86c1ca19 n/a (libc.so.6 + 0x90a19)
                #1  0x000070dd86c1f479 pthread_cond_wait (libc.so.6 + 0x93479)
                #2  0x000070dd6d2a3eee n/a (iris_dri.so + 0xa3eee)
                #3  0x000070dd6d280ecc n/a (iris_dri.so + 0x80ecc)
                #4  0x000070dd6d2a3e1d n/a (iris_dri.so + 0xa3e1d)
                #5  0x000070dd86c2039d n/a (libc.so.6 + 0x9439d)
                #6  0x000070dd86ca549c n/a (libc.so.6 + 0x11949c)
                
                Stack trace of thread 103628:
                #0  0x000070dd86c1ca19 n/a (libc.so.6 + 0x90a19)
                #1  0x000070dd86c1f479 pthread_cond_wait (libc.so.6 + 0x93479)
                #2  0x000070dd6d2a3eee n/a (iris_dri.so + 0xa3eee)
                #3  0x000070dd6d280ecc n/a (iris_dri.so + 0x80ecc)
                #4  0x000070dd6d2a3e1d n/a (iris_dri.so + 0xa3e1d)
                #5  0x000070dd86c2039d n/a (libc.so.6 + 0x9439d)
                #6  0x000070dd86ca549c n/a (libc.so.6 + 0x11949c)
                
                Stack trace of thread 103621:
                #0  0x000070dd86ca31fd syscall (libc.so.6 + 0x1171fd)
                #1  0x000070dd880efa10 g_cond_wait (libglib-2.0.so.0 + 0xb7a10)
                #2  0x000070dd8805d90c n/a (libglib-2.0.so.0 + 0x2590c)
                #3  0x000070dd880ca110 n/a (libglib-2.0.so.0 + 0x92110)
                #4  0x000070dd880c4266 n/a (libglib-2.0.so.0 + 0x8c266)
                #5  0x000070dd86c2039d n/a (libc.so.6 + 0x9439d)
                #6  0x000070dd86ca549c n/a (libc.so.6 + 0x11949c)
                
                Stack trace of thread 103629:
                #0  0x000070dd86c1ca19 n/a (libc.so.6 + 0x90a19)
                #1  0x000070dd86c1f479 pthread_cond_wait (libc.so.6 + 0x93479)
                #2  0x000070dd6d2a3eee n/a (iris_dri.so + 0xa3eee)
                #3  0x000070dd6d280ecc n/a (iris_dri.so + 0x80ecc)
                #4  0x000070dd6d2a3e1d n/a (iris_dri.so + 0xa3e1d)
                #5  0x000070dd86c2039d n/a (libc.so.6 + 0x9439d)
                #6  0x000070dd86ca549c n/a (libc.so.6 + 0x11949c)
                
                Stack trace of thread 103619:
                #0  0x000070dd86c9763d __poll (libc.so.6 + 0x10b63d)
                #1  0x000070dd880f692d n/a (libglib-2.0.so.0 + 0xbe92d)
                #2  0x000070dd88093fc5 g_main_context_iteration (libglib-2.0.so.0 + 0x5bfc5)
                #3  0x000070dd8809401a n/a (libglib-2.0.so.0 + 0x5c01a)
                #4  0x000070dd880c4266 n/a (libglib-2.0.so.0 + 0x8c266)
                #5  0x000070dd86c2039d n/a (libc.so.6 + 0x9439d)
                #6  0x000070dd86ca549c n/a (libc.so.6 + 0x11949c)
                
                Stack trace of thread 103631:
                #0  0x000070dd86c1ca19 n/a (libc.so.6 + 0x90a19)
                #1  0x000070dd86c1f479 pthread_cond_wait (libc.so.6 + 0x93479)
                #2  0x000070dd6d2a3eee n/a (iris_dri.so + 0xa3eee)
                #3  0x000070dd6d280ecc n/a (iris_dri.so + 0x80ecc)
                #4  0x000070dd6d2a3e1d n/a (iris_dri.so + 0xa3e1d)
                #5  0x000070dd86c2039d n/a (libc.so.6 + 0x9439d)
                #6  0x000070dd86ca549c n/a (libc.so.6 + 0x11949c)
                
                Stack trace of thread 103632:
                #0  0x000070dd86c9763d __poll (libc.so.6 + 0x10b63d)
                #1  0x000070dd880f692d n/a (libglib-2.0.so.0 + 0xbe92d)
                #2  0x000070dd88093fc5 g_main_context_iteration (libglib-2.0.so.0 + 0x5bfc5)
                #3  0x000070dd824eb2fe n/a (libdconfsettings.so + 0x62fe)
                #4  0x000070dd880c4266 n/a (libglib-2.0.so.0 + 0x8c266)
                #5  0x000070dd86c2039d n/a (libc.so.6 + 0x9439d)
                #6  0x000070dd86ca549c n/a (libc.so.6 + 0x11949c)
                ELF object binary architecture: AMD x86-64

Last edited by shafin (2024-08-16 17:09:32)

Offline

#4 2024-08-16 16:56:13

tekstryder
Member
Registered: 2013-02-14
Posts: 528

Re: Nautilus crashes on opening image properties on Xorg

OP came here from the relevant bug report (which has backtraces):
https://gitlab.gnome.org/GNOME/nautilus/-/issues/3408

shafin wrote:

Any workaround to fix this issue?

...wherein a workaround was already suggested to locally build nautilus with a revert patch that the Slackware maintainers are carrying in their builds.

Last edited by tekstryder (2024-08-16 16:57:31)

Offline

#5 2024-08-16 17:03:14

shafin
Member
Registered: 2024-08-16
Posts: 3

Re: Nautilus crashes on opening image properties on Xorg

exactly, but i dont know how to make that patch workout.. didnt find any documentation or steps to follow along to locally build it that way.. ;')

Offline

#6 2024-08-16 18:12:15

seth
Member
From: Won't reply 2 private help req
Registered: 2012-09-03
Posts: 75,826

Re: Nautilus crashes on opening image properties on Xorg

https://wiki.archlinux.org/title/Arch_build_system
Next time please don't just conceal a vast amount of pre-existing information.

Online

Board footer

Powered by FluxBB